 Anti-ICE Activists Target Home of Conservative Michigan Representative















By Jordan Epperson

(Email him at WestMiPolitics@Gmail.com)

While footage of anti-ICE protestors clashing with law enforcement in cities like Portland and Chicago dominates much of the newscycle, things are heating up right here in West Michigan.

Over the weekend, left-wing activists clad in masks and black bloc unlawfully trespassed the home of firebrand conservative State Rep. Angela Rigas (R-Caledonia).

The protestors, reportedly angered by Rigas’ decision to co-sponsor a bill package targeting illegal immigration, gathered in the street before making their way onto Rigas’ lawn and front porch, attempting to intimidate her and peering through the door and windows.


Several still shots from Rigas’ RING Doorbell Camera

show multiple activists on her front porch while others remain on the street.


“When extremists don't get their way, this is the kind of abhorrent behavior they resort to,” Rigas said in a statement. “I will not cave to their insane demands. I will always prioritize the safety of American citizens over dangerous illegal criminals.”


The protest and subsequent extremist activity comes after Rigas co-sponsored House Bills 4436 and 4437, which would make it a felony to harbor an illegal alien in the state of Michigan, as well as House Bills 4438, 4439, and 4442, which would prohibit municipalities from declaring themselves as ‘Sanctuary Cities’ and withhold revenue sharing payments from them if they refuse to cooperate with federal immigration authorities. 



A lone protester in the road in front of Rep. Rigas’ house. The black bloc style bears a striking resemblance to ANTIFA, which was recently designated a domestic terror organization by President Trump.


The bills were named directly in a letter attached to one of the signs, addressed to Rep. Rigas, which one of the protests held in front of her doorbell camera.


“Rep. Rigas,” the letter begins. “We demand that you retract your co-sponsorship of Michigan House Bills 4336, 4337, 4338, and and 4342, all of which will increase the terrorism by ICE agents and criminalize anyone who shows any compassion or demonstrates any solidarity with undocumented immigrants. Shame on you for co-sponsoring these abhorrent bills. We are giving you the opportunity to change your position and support undocumented immigrants by signing this document.”



Letter addressed to Rep. Rigas on the sign of one of the protestors.


The bills are part of a broader effort by Michigan House Republicans, led by Speaker Matt Hall (R-Richland) to directly tackle illegal immigration. Soon after being elected speaker at the beginning of the year, Hall shook Lansing up by proposing a rule that would prohibit sanctuary jurisdictions from receiving funds in the state budget.


“I want to send a clear message to you,” Hall said at a press conference in February. “If you’re going to be a sanctuary township, it’s gonna put your state funding at risk.”


State Representative Angela Rigas (left) and Speaker of the House Matt Hall (right).


Despite the left-wing agitation on Saturday, Rigas lives in and represents an overwhelmingly Republican district, winning re-election in 2024 by over 32 percentage points. While beloved in her district, her staunch conservative values, fiery personality, and leading role as a subcommittee chair on the House Oversight Committee have made her plenty of foes on the left.


Rigas’ office confirms that the representative has already received multiple death threats this year, and quickly reported Saturday’s trespass to the Kent County Sheriff’s Office.
